The Offensive Easter Bunny

Offensive? The Easter Bunny? Yes! From Stop the ACLU:

ST. PAUL, Minn. - The Easter Bunny has been sent packing at St. Paul City Hall.A toy rabbit, pastel-colored eggs and a sign with the words "Happy Easter" were removed from the lobby of the City Council offices, because of concerns they might offend non-Christians. How is the Easter Bunny a Christian symbol? The Easter Bunny is a secular celebration that has no relation with Christianity except for the fact that it is celebrated on Easter Sunday

A council secretary had put up the decorations. They were not bought with city money. St. Paul's human rights director, Tyrone Terrill, asked that the decorations be removed, saying they could be offensive to non-Christians. Again, how is this offensive to non-Christians? The way I see it Christians should be the ones offended by the commercial hijacking of one of their most important religious holidays.

But City Council member Dave Thune says removing the decorations went too far, and he wonders why they can't celebrate spring with "bunnies and fake grass."
Bunnies, fake grass, baskets, colored eggs...Christian symbols? Give me a break, these people have simply gone too far.
